Woolworths Fat Beef Mince recalled due to Posible Foreign Matter
7 months ago •source mpi.govt.nz
New Zealand
Woolworths New Zealand Ltd is recalling a batch of its Woolworths brand 18% Fat Beef Mince due to potential contamination with soft blue plastic. The affected products were sold at selected Woolworths stores throughout the North Island and have not been exported.The recall involves:
- Woolworths brand 18% Fat Beef Mince
- Available in 500g and 1kg sizes
- Packaged in clear plastic trays.
- The products have a best-before date of 05.07.25.
The issue was identified on July 2, 2025. The recall is classified as a Class II recall.
